1.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
While exploring a forest, you notice an organism growing on decaying wood. This organism plays a crucial role in breaking down organic matter. What type of organism is it?
A. A parasite that feeds on the host
B. A producer that makes its own food
C. A decomposer that recycles nutrients
D. A predator that hunts other organisms
2.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
A researcher is examining two microscopic particles under a powerful microscope. One consists only of genetic material surrounded by a protein coat, while the other has a cell wall and ribosomes. What can be inferred?
The first is a bacterium, and the second is a virus
The first is a virus, and the second is a bacterium
Both are bacteria
Both are viruses
3.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
A newly discovered virus has tail-like structures that attach to a host cell before releasing its genetic material. What is the primary purpose of these structures?
To produce energy for the virus
To store viral DNA for future use
To help the virus reproduce on its own
To bind to and inject genetic material into a host cell
4.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
Some viruses remain inactive inside host cells for long periods before suddenly becoming active and multiplying. What type of cycle is this?
A. Lytic cycle
B. Lysogenic cycle
C. Binary fission
D. Budding
5.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
A type of algae lives inside a coral, providing it with food through photosynthesis, while the coral provides protection. This is an example of what kind of relationship?
A. One organism benefits, and the other is harmed
B. Both organisms benefit from the relationship
C. One organism benefits, and the other is unaffected
D. One organism hunts the other for food
6.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
What ability do organisms such as plants and algae share that supports ecosystems?
They consume other organisms for food
They decompose dead organic material
They create energy from sunlight and release oxygen
They compete for carbon monoxide in the environment.
7.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
What is a distinguishing feature of bacteria when compared to eukaryotic cells?
Bacteria have a nucleus
Bacteria have membrane-bound organelles
Bacteria lack a nucleus
Bacteria are typically multicellular.
